Baracah Church in the
Home originated in Prescott Valley as Yavapai Christian Center.
We move to Azle
on August 19th,2004 after much Prayer and waiting for the right direction we
were to go in. Two of my dedicated members and their Son packed all of my
house and Church equipment up in 2 28ft. U-hauls. There were also 2 SUVs,
three dogs and 1 cat. What a Trip! Then He directed me to rename the
church Baracah Church in the Home. It was amazing as afterward he gave me
the scripture and verses that Baracah and Azle were in
(2Chronicles20:26,Zechariah 14:5).
The couple who moved me, moved
here also. They're with me and are a great blessing.
I was born-again March
23, 1971. One of my dearest friends found me on the backside of the desert
and lead me to the Lord. I went to her church and was baptized. My
ministry work stared there and I was ordained as a missionary and was sent
to the Navajo Indian tribe in northern Arizona. I came back
discouraged and went back as needed,
In 1982 I met my
husband Charlie. Just as he was to graduate from bible college as a pastor
he dropped over dead with a massive heart attack. It was then my cousin
Barbara O'Barr came and helped me out. We located in Prescott Valley, AZ.
where we stared Yavapai Food bank and GEM. I Graduated from Christ
Unlimited Bible College hand was ordained as pastor. Now That is my story.
I left out all of struggles and disappointments as they would fill a large
book and I don't have enough time to type it out. The old devil put an
incurable disease on me called Multiple Scleroses which has left me unable
to get out of the house but praise God I have a church in the home and can
minister as the Lord leads. May God bless you and yours!
